2. Ввод данных в таблицу и редактирование данных В режиме таблицы.
Данные вводятся в новую запись в процессе их набора на клавиатуре. Клавиша Tab позволяет переходить между полями записи, а после окончания заполнения полей записи - к следующей пустой записи. Во время ввода или редактирования данных в записи в области ее маркировки появляется значок “карандаш” (Рис.30), который означает, что измененные данные еще не сохранены. Данные сохраняются автоматически при выходе из записи.
Рис. 30 Ввод данных в таблицу. Если вводимая в поле информация не помещается полностью в ячейку поля, то для просмотра всей информации можно расширить область ввода путем нажатия клавиш Shift и F2.
В полях, для которых задано значение по умолчанию, это значение можно восстановить нажатием клавиш Ctrl, Alt, Space.
При нахождении таблицы в режиме “Таблица” возникает панель инструментов “Таблица в режиме таблицы” (Рис.31), имеющая следующие кнопки для ввода и редактирования записей:
Вырезать, Копировать, Вставить (6,7,8 кнопки слева)- редактирование через буфер обмена.
Отменить (10 кнопка слева) - отмена ввода только что набранного текста или всех изменений только что сохраненной записи;
Новая запись (18 кнопка слева)- переход в конец таблицы на новую запись;
Удалить запись (19 кнопка слева)- удаление выделенной записи;
Рис. 31 Панель инструментов Таблица в режиме таблицы. Задание 2.3:
Открыть таблицу ПРЕДПРИЯТИЯ в режиме таблицы:
добавить 6 записей, проверяя правильность работы всех масок ввода, значений по умолчанию и условий на значения,
обеспечить, чтобы несколько предприятий находились в одном городе,
закрыть таблицу.
Задание 2.4:
Открыть таблицу ЗАКАЗЫ в режиме таблицы:
добавить 6 записей, проверяя правильность работы всех масок ввода, значений по умолчанию и условий на значения,
закрыть таблицу. При повторном открытии таблицы с имеющимися данными эти данные будут отсортированы в соответствии со значениями полей, образующих ключ. Задание 2.5:
Открыть таблицы ПРЕДПРИЯТИЯ и ЗАКАЗЫ в режиме таблицы:
убедиться в сортировке записей в соответствии со значениями ключей.
Задание 2.6:
Открыть таблицу ВЫПОЛНЕНИЕ в режиме таблицы:
убедиться, что в эту таблицу в качестве шифров предприятий и шифров заказов можно вводить значения, которых нет в таблицах ПРЕДПРИЯТИЯ и ЗАКАЗЫ. Так как для обеспечения целостности данных записи полей ШИФР ПРЕДПРИЯТИЯ и ШИФР ЗАКАЗА, во вторичной таблице ВЫПОЛНЕНИЕ должны содержать только те данные, которые находятся в соответствующих полях первичных таблиц ПРЕДПРИЯТИЯ и ЗАКАЗЫ, то для ускорения ввода и во избежание ошибок ввода данных в таблице ВЫПОЛНЕНИЕ организуем подстановку данных из списка имеющихся в первичных таблицах.
Организация подстановки выполняется в режиме конструктора.
Для этого открываем таблицу в режиме Конструктора, выбираем необходимое поле, переходим на вкладку Подстановка и выбираем Поле со списком (Рис.32)
Рис.32Выбор типа поля подстановки. После выбора Типа элемента управления оставляем в строке Тип источника строк значение «Таблица или запрос», так как данные будут выбираться из таблиц (Рис. 33).
Рис.33Выбор Типа элемента и Источника строк. Для выбора Источника строк выберем необходимую таблицу (например, ПРЕДПРИЯТИЯ) и перейдем в Построитель запросов (Рис.34). В поле ШИФР ПРЕДПРИЯТИЯ таблицы ВЫПОЛНЕНИЕ нужно добавлять только ШИФР ПРЕДПРИЯТИЯ из таблицы ПРЕДПРИЯТИЯ, но, для удобства просмотра, выберем еще и поле НАЗВАНИЕ ПРЕДПРИЯТИЯ.
Рис.34Выбор полей из источника строк. Затем указываем Число столбцов -2, без заглавий и их ширину через точку с запятой (Рис.35).
Рис.35Выбор полей из источника строк. Переходим в режим таблицы. Теперь, при добавлении новой записи, можно пользоваться подстановкой (Рис.36).
Рис.36Ввод данных с помощью подстановки.
|